Output 73e337116029bde67506c19b890842b22b51397f37f0527edd339cd740083971:7

value
15177016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d8d21c566f2fc13af9707cb636d946e4ddcd536 OP_EQUAL
address
MAbQu1apQgex5JvHaGFp3qKohPdiPscwoP
transaction
73e337116029bde67506c19b890842b22b51397f37f0527edd339cd740083971
spent
true